Battery Installation
Replace battery when LCD becomes dim or alarm
level declines.
1. Remove battery door in back by sliding down in
direction of arrow.
2. Install 1.5V AAA battery observing polarity
shown in compartment. The display shows all
segments and a “beep” sounds.
3. Replace battery door.
Operating Instructions
A. Set Clock
1. Press, and hold the CLOCK button until
24 Hr ashes. Press the START/STOP button
to switch between 12 Hr and 24 Hr.
2. To set 12 Hr, AM/PM time, press the CLOCK
button while 12 Hr is ashing. AM will appear
and will ash. To switch between AM and PM,
press START/STOP.
3. To set AM time, press CLOCK while AM is
ashing. Press CLOCK again, and the rst
digit will ash. To enter time, for example,
09:45:00, enter 0 9 4 5 0 0.
4. To set PM time, press CLOCK while PM is
ashing. Press CLOCK again, and the rst digit
will ash. To enter time, for example, 11:30:00,
enter 1 1 3 0 0 0.
5. To set 24 Hr time, press CLOCK while 24 Hr is
ashing. Press CLOCK again and enter the time
directly. For example, to set 23:30:00, enter
2 3 3 0 0 0.
6. The clock will start automatically.
7. The Timer and/or Count Up function will
operate even though the display in the CLOCK
mode. To alert the user in this case, TIMER
and/or COUNT UP will ash on the display
as a reminder.
B. Count Down
1. Press the TIMER button.
2. TIMER will appear on the display.
3. Enter the time to be counted on the 1 – 0
keypad. For example, to count 3 minutes
exactly, enter 3 0 0 for three minutes, zero
seconds. To count 9 hours, 45 minutes and
30 seconds, enter 9 4 5 3 0.
4. Press START/STOP to start the count down.
Press START/STOP button to interrupt
the count. Press START/STOP button again
to resume the count.
5. To clear the count before reaching zero, stop
the count by pressing START/STOP. Then press
the CLEAR button.
Note: The count must rst be stopped to prevent
accidental clearing of the display.
6. On reaching zero the alarm will sound for one
minute, the display will ash and will start

to count up to indicate the overtime since
reaching zero. The maximum overtime is
10 hours.
7. When START/STOP is pressed the amount of
overtime will “freeze” on the display. When
START/STOP is pressed a second time the
original time counted will appear on the
display. This Auto Recall feature is especially
handy when doing repetitive counting since the
time will not have to be reentered. To recount
the time, press START/STOP.
C. Count Up
1. Press the COUNT UP button.
2. COUNT UP will appear on the display.
3. Press START/STOP to begin the count.
4. Press START/STOP button to interrupt the
count. Press START/STOP button again
to resume the count.
5. To clear the display, press START/STOP to stop
the count then press CLEAR to reset the display
to 00:00.
Care of Your Product
• Avoid exposing your timer to extreme
temperatures, water or severe shock.
• Avoid contact with any corrosive materials such as
perfume, alcohol or cleaning agents.
• Wipe clean with a damp cloth.
